Diet & Nutrition Information
Reach to your goals whether it be losing weight, gaining weight or just maintaining your current weight can only be achieved if you have a good diet.
You cannot out train a bad diet!
It doesn’t matter how hard or how long you train. If you are eating rubbish or over eating health food, you will never reach your full potential.
Making good diet choices comes down to your understanding of basic nutrition principles.
- Know how many calories per day your body needs
- Know where your calories come from
- Know how each nutrient affects your body
